Most people who end up filing for bankruptcy really do so when that is their only financially feasible option. What things are exempt from bankruptcy in Beavercreek? Filing for bankruptcy in Beavercreek does not always include everything that you owe. For example, once you file for bankruptcy an unsecured debt will be wiped cleaned if you continue to pay your fees for the set period of time. However there are certain things such as child support and alimony that must be paid regardless of whether your file for bankruptcy or not. Also, unpaid tax debts...
